Determining Your Photography Needs
Before starting your search for the perfect photographer, it’s essential to determine your specific photography needs for the event. Consider what type of photos you are looking for – do you want mainly candid shots or more posed portraits? Will there be any specific moments or details that you want to be captured? Understanding your photography needs will help you narrow down your options and find a photographer who specializes in the style you desire.
Additionally, consider the duration of your event. Will it last only a few hours or span multiple days? Some photographers offer packages based on time increments or provide full-day coverage options. Assessing the duration will help you communicate effectively with potential photographers about their availability and pricing.
Researching and Selecting Potential Photographers
Once you have determined your photography needs, it’s time to start researching and selecting potential photographers. Begin by asking friends, family, or colleagues for recommendations. Word-of-mouth referrals often provide valuable insights into a photographer’s professionalism, reliability, and overall satisfaction.
You can also browse through online directories or search engines to find photographers in your area. Read reviews and testimonials from previous clients to get an idea of their work quality and customer service. Additionally, visit their websites or social media platforms to view their portfolios. Pay attention to their style, attention to detail, and ability to capture emotions in their photographs.
Meeting and Hiring the Photographer
After narrowing down your options, schedule meetings with the photographers you are interested in hiring. During these meetings, discuss your event details and photography needs in depth. This is an opportunity to gauge their communication skills, professionalism, and enthusiasm for your event.
Ask potential photographers about their experience with similar events and request references from past clients if necessary. Inquire about pricing packages, including any additional services such as editing or album creation. Make sure you have a clear understanding of what is included in the package before making a final decision.
Once you have found the perfect photographer who understands your vision and fits within your budget, don’t hesitate to secure their services by signing a contract. Ensure that all agreed-upon terms are clearly outlined in the contract to avoid any misunderstandings later on.
